Transaction e03962631177815db7c5d60e2e0f43c2f21d345b2f0c042322872090cf2af7b5
1 Input
1 Output
-
e03962631177815db7c5d60e2e0f43c2f21d345b2f0c042322872090cf2af7b5:0
- value
- 17811778
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c8370e48bb1fee7cc850ab0a2df7ff102b183f3
- address
- bc1qljphpeytk8lw0ny9p2c29hml7yptrqlnf6g25t